This seems to be a common fault on the recent generation of Nokia phones.
A master reset of the phone using the process below usually solves the problem;
1. Performing a master reset will wipe all of the your personal information from the device so you should do a back up or copy out any information you wish to save before continuing with this process. You may be able to do this on the memory card or your PC.
2. Remove the memory card. From the phone pad, enter
*#7370# 3. The phone will ask for the ‘Lock Code’ which will be
12345 (unless you have changed it).
4. Your phone will be taken back to factory restored condition and then you will need to enter the country, date, time etc. as you did when they first switched on the device.
